Springfield, MO Real Estate Market Overview

Springfield, Missouri is the third-largest city in the state and a major regional hub for southwest Missouri. Known for its strong healthcare system, university presence, and central location, Springfield offers a balance of affordability, economic stability, and livability.

In 2026, Springfield operates as a steady-growth, affordability-driven market, attracting buyers seeking value, stability, and access to regional employment opportunities.

Why Buyers Are Moving to Springfield

Springfield’s appeal comes from its economic base and quality of life.

Key demand drivers include:

  • Major healthcare presence (CoxHealth and Mercy Hospital systems)
  • Missouri State University driving housing and rental demand
  • Lower cost of living compared to national averages
  • Central location within the Ozarks region
  • Appeal for buyers seeking affordability and stability

Springfield offers a practical, livable market with strong regional importance.

Pricing Trends and Housing Mix

Springfield sits in a lower-to-mid price tier, making it accessible across a wide range of buyers.

  • Median Home Price: ~$275,000
  • Typical Range: $200,000 – $400,000
  • Entry-Level Homes: $175,000 – $275,000
  • New Construction Homes: $275,000 – $450,000+
  • Average Days on Market: 25–50 days

New construction continues to expand in growing suburban areas.

Neighborhoods and Local Breakdown

Springfield is a neighborhood-driven market, with distinct areas offering different levels of demand:

  • South Springfield: Higher demand, newer homes, strong retail and schools
  • Southeast Springfield: Established neighborhoods with consistent activity
  • Downtown Springfield: Revitalization with mixed-use and urban living
  • North Springfield: More accessible pricing with investor interest

Buyers often evaluate:

  • Proximity to healthcare and university centers
  • Property type and neighborhood condition
  • Access to schools, shopping, and major roads

Buying in Springfield: Affordability + Stability

Springfield is a buyer-accessible market, particularly for those prioritizing value.

What buyers should expect:

  • Lower competition compared to major metro areas
  • Opportunities across entry-level and mid-range price points
  • A mix of established neighborhoods and new developments

This market is ideal for:

  • First-time buyers
  • Families seeking affordability and space
  • Buyers relocating for work or lifestyle

Selling in Springfield: Value and Condition Matter

For sellers, Springfield offers steady demand—but buyers are price-conscious.

Key strategies:

  • Competitive pricing aligned with local comps
  • Move-in ready homes attract stronger interest
  • Highlight proximity to healthcare, schools, and amenities

Homes that are well-maintained and priced appropriately tend to perform consistently.

Buyer Profiles and Demand Sources

Springfield attracts a diverse and stable buyer base:

  • Healthcare professionals
  • University-related buyers (students, faculty, staff)
  • Local workforce and families
  • Buyers relocating from higher-cost regions

This creates a steady, affordability-driven demand environment.

Investment Outlook

Springfield is considered a strong cash-flow and stability-focused market.

From an investor perspective:

  • Lower entry price points
  • Consistent rental demand tied to healthcare and university sectors
  • Opportunities for long-term hold strategies

Investors often focus on:

  • Single-family rentals
  • Properties near Missouri State University
  • Multi-family opportunities in key areas

What to Expect Moving Forward

Looking ahead, Springfield is expected to:

  • Maintain steady demand due to its regional hub status
  • Continue expanding through new development
  • Experience gradual appreciation tied to economic stability

It remains one of the most reliable and accessible housing markets in Missouri.
